Cristiano Ronaldo International Airport (FNC), otherwise known by names such as Funchal Airport, Madeira Airport, and Santa Catarina Airport, is the gateway to the sunny hotspot of Madeira, Portugal.

What is the difference between Madeira and Funchal?
Funchal is the capital of Madeira and lies on the island's south coast. A city of approximately 110,000 inhabitants, it's a picturesque and attractive town that should be visited by all travellers to this famous Portuguese island.
How safe is it to fly to Madeira?
Despite the occasionally hairy-looking landings, Funchal Airport is actually a very safe place to fly. The last major weather-related incident there was the crash of TAP flight 425 in 1977. The 727 overran the runway, killing 131 out of 164 people onboard.
